What is Stanmore Resources Dividends per Share?

Stanmore Resources's dividends per share for the six months ended in Dec. 2024 was $0.04. Its dividends per share for the trailing twelve months (TTM) ended in Dec. 2024 was $0.13. Its Dividend Payout Ratio for the six months ended in Dec. 2024 was 0.72. As of today, Stanmore Resources's Dividend Yield % is 9.25%.

Stanmore Resources  (OTCPK:STMRF) Dividends per Share Explanation

1. Dividend Payout Ratio measures the percentage of the company's earnings paid out as dividends.

Stanmore Resources's Dividend Payout Ratio for the quarter that ended in Dec. 2024 is calculated as

Dividend Payout Ratio=Dividends per Share (Q: Dec. 2024 )/ EPS without NRI (Q: Dec. 2024 )
=0.044/ 0.061
=0.72

During the past 13 years, the highest Dividend Payout Ratio of Stanmore Resources was 0.78. The lowest was 0.14. And the median was 0.50.

2. Dividend Yield % measures how much a company pays out in dividends each year relative to its share price.

Stanmore Resources's Dividend Yield (%) for Today is calculated as

Dividend Yield %=Most Recent Full Year Dividend/Current Share Price
=0.111/1.20
=9.25 %

Current Share Price is $1.20.
Stanmore Resources's Dividends per Share for the trailing twelve months (TTM) ended in Today is $0.111.

During the past 13 years, the highest Dividend Yield of Stanmore Resources was 18.98%. The lowest was 3.40%. And the median was 9.88%.

Stanmore Resources Ltd is an Australian resources company that is engaged in the exploration, development, production, and sale of metallurgical coal in Queensland, Australia with operations and exploration projects in the Bowen and Surat Basins. The company's portfolio of existing operations includes the Isaac Plains Complex in Queensland's Bowen Basin region, South Walker Creek, and the Poitrel open-cut coal mine. It also holds ownership interests in several other exploration projects such as the Lilyvale project, Mackenzie, Lancewood, the Isaac Downs Extension, the Range, Belview, the Isaac Plains Underground, and the Clifford project. Geographically, the company derives maximum revenue from the sale of metallurgical coal in Asia followed by Europe and South America.
